Job Description

Key Responsibilities

  • Support the end-to-end onboarding and offboarding processes, including document preparation, system updates, and employee coordination.
  • Maintain and update employee records, HR databases, and filing systems to ensure accuracy and compliance.
  • Assist in planning and executing internal events, employee engagement activities, and wellbeing initiatives, including coordinating speakers, logistics, and communications.
  • Organise and support wellbeing talks and programmes aimed at enhancing employee welfare.
  • Prepare HR reports, presentations, and documentation for management, compliance, and audit purposes.
  • Contribute to HR process improvements and digitalisation projects, including workflow streamlining and system enhancements.
  • Provide administrative support for HR policies, payroll coordination, benefits administration, and related operational tasks.
  • Support the recruitment process by reviewing resumes, screening candidates, and scheduling interviews with hiring managers.
  • Assist with ad hoc HR assignments and participate in cross-functional projects as required.
